Nassau County Center: Life-saver or dream?(Brief Article)

From: Real Estate Weekly | Date: September 27, 2000| Author: | Copyright information

So, will the proposed centralized government facility in Long Island's Nassau County be a needed shot in the arm for the region's budget woes? If we read between the lines, the benefits that would be gained from building such a project are not all that obvious.

Although members of the Nassau County Development Group, LLC, the private development consortium that submitted the plan for the facility, expressed great enthusiasm about the project, they found it much more difficult to pinpoint what the actual benefits would be.
